A nice clear, reasonably warm fog-free night in SF! Did a number of AAVSO cataclysmic variables, including a close eye on U GEM, which had flirted with the "magic 13.5" heralding the outburst, but it hasn't happened yet. It dropped down below my visibility again, into the 14's. Seeing was somewhat worse than recently, with rapid changes from steady to blurred in a matter of seconds. When it steadied down, I could see all 6 trapezium stars. Another fine night to see Q2/Machholz! Quite a sight now with the tail becoming easier here in the city, pointing about pa 285 and maybe a degree and a half in the 8" at 35x. Been a nice stretch of good observing nights now, but the moon is coming back....
